Techtronic Industries North America, Inc. Machine Tech 1- Hole Saw Fab- 3rd shift in Greenwood, Mississippi

Job Description:

The Machine Technician 1 is responsible for manufacturing product by operating and maintaining equipment and processes that provide optimum customer service.

Technicians in this category:

  • Will have a minimum of 1 year experience at MT or prior relative job experience.

  • Will be cross-trained on all equipment in one “Hot Form” production line.

  • Will be responsible for knowing and implementing all area specific compliance issues, including quality, environmental, safety and MT/plant policies.

  • Will contribute to team efforts by participating in continuous improvement projects as required.

  • Will also assist with training coworkers as necessary. Also responsible for enhancing the department’s productivity and quality and assisting Supervisor or Team Lead as required.

Duties and Responsibilities

  • Produce product by operating all equipment in the designated area. Set up, adjust and troubleshoot equipment, including automated operations, controls, and sensors.

  • Review programs on numerical and PLC equipment and adjust offsets. Communicate with Supervisor, Team Lead and Maintenance Techs about required ladder logic and PLC troubleshooting.

  • Perform preventative maintenance responsibilities. Participate in updates of preventative maintenance schedules. Complete routine equipment and product inspections and complete required documentation.

  • Investigate and efficiently assist with diagnosis and resolution of equipment and quality problems, production delays or stoppages. Participate in performing root cause analysis and assist with implementing the best solution.

  • Troubleshoot and perform minor equipment repairs. Provide feedback to Maintenance and Supervisor/Team Lead as needed. Learn and complete corrective actions as directed.

  • Inform Supervisor/Team Lead or Department Manager about processes or equipment requiring attention. Complete documentation as required or requested.

  • Recommend and participate in completion of continuous improvement projects specifically designed to improve processes, productivity and quality, especially those related to corrective actions.

  • Complete other duties as assigned by the Manager/Supervisor, including working other shifts as necessary.

  • Adhere to all safety requirements in the work area

  • Practice 6S

Knowledge, Skills and Abilities

  • Must demonstrate good written and oral communication skills

  • Able to interpret technical data, including drawings and schematics, accurately.

  • Must be proficient in the use of common inspection and test equipment.

  • Excellent problem-solving and analytical skills required.

Education and Experience Requirements

  • High School or GED diploma required plus Technical Certification in a Mechanical, Electrical, Automation or related program or equivalent combination of education and experience in maintenance, mechanical, or technical field.

  • Minimum of 1 year of experience in maintenance, mechanical, or technical field at MT or similar employer preferred.
